Job Description:
We are preparing to kick-off two phases of work in Dashboards and Dissemination:
- An alpha on metrics, following a period of discovery
- A discovery on tools, in partnership with the Analytical Platform team
This role will be supporting both the metrics alpha and tools discovery.
In the metrics alpha, you will:
- Test our shortlisted solutions to provide a 'single place to create metrics' from discovery to understand their general feasibility, viability and desirability
- Test the metric lifecycle for Outcome Delivery Plan metrics and how these can be integrated into TopView
- Undertake analysis to inform our roll out plan beyond alpha
The tools discovery will explore three main problems:
- Decisions about the tools people can use, and the security, governance and capability needs around them, are made in siloes. This is creating inefficiency, inconsistency and risk.
- In many cases, people just don't have the right tools for the job.
- In other cases, people may have the right tools for the job but they're not well integrated into the wider data ecosystem.
Across these projects, you will:
- Develop research plans
- Plan and carry out research activities
- Analyse outputs to generate insights and actions
- Identify users, understand and document their needs and develop problem statements
- Support the team in exploring how to meet user's needs
You will have experience of:
- Designing and conducting user research activities, including with people with access needs
- Working with people from other digital and data professions throughout the user research process
- Applying a range of research methods, both qualitative and quantitative, and selecting the right research method for the problem to be solved
- Turning research findings into actionable insights that can be used to inform development, through analysis and synthesis
- Communicating your findings and insights to a range of audiences
